HVAC Installers install and service heating and air conditioning systems. They also check electrical circuits and pipe joints to make sure they are secure and safe. They install new equipment and repair broken ones. They connect air-conditioning and heating equipment to the fuel source, clean up the work area, and test their systems. They also repair defective equipment. If a job is too difficult or requires too much time, HVAC Installers can hire subcontractors or do the work themselves.

Among the many tasks of HVAC Installers, some of the most common are pipe joint leak testing, thermostat installation, and HVAC system repairs. HVAC Installers also test the energy efficiency of the equipment. They also make sure the system is compliant with codes and policies. When a heating system is in need of maintenance, they install humidistats and adjust timers to ensure that it's operating at optimum efficiency.

An HVACR technician is someone who installs, maintains, and repairs HVACR systems. They work in homes, schools, hospitals, office buildings, and factories. Since the systems are increasingly complex, these workers must be trained in specialized skills and be certified. Because they must perform a variety of tasks on a regular basis, employers often prefer applicants with a postsecondary education. Some states require that HVACR technicians be licensed.
